What Ghost is

Ghost is the world's cleanest and most focused blog platform for independent creators and professional publishers. Eschewing WordPress's complexity, it focuses on speed and the writing experience. Its greatest strength is the built-in 'Memberships' system, allowing you to monetize your content through paid subscriptions. It also doubles as a newsletter tool, automatically emailing your posts to your subscribers.

What Spark Mail is

Spark is an email client with smart inbox grouping and features for discussing emails inside a team.

What Ghost is built to do

Memberships & Tiers
Create free and multiple paid subscription levels for your readers.
Email Newsletters
Send your posts as stylish email newsletters to subscribers the moment they publish.
Deep Integrations
Works directly with Stripe, Zapier, and standard analytics tools.
Rich Editor
Easily craft rich content including images, videos, and code blocks.

Ghost: pros & cons

  • Flawless Writing: A minimalist editor that keeps your focus strictly on the content.
  • Incredible Speed: Node.js-based, resulting in very low page load times.
  • Native Subscriptions: Collect paid memberships and donations without harici plugins.
  • SEO Ready: Automatically handles meta tags, XML sitemaps, and more.
  • Hosting Cost: If not self-hosted, the monthly cost of Ghost(Pro) is high.
  • Plugin Limits: Far fewer plugins than WordPress; customization is mostly via themes.
  • Technical Setup: Self-hosting requires command-line knowledge.

Spark Mail: pros & cons

  • Team discussion attached to emails
  • Smart inbox reduces clutter
  • Free tier is usable
  • Emails pass through their servers for some features
  • Interface changes have upset long-time users
  • Team features need a paid plan
